2023: Why I May Not Use Nigerian Hospitals If Elected President – Atiku
Atiku Abubakar, the Peoples Democratic Party’s (PDP) presidential candidate, has stated that if elected president, he might not rely on Nigeria’s healthcare system for his own usage.
Atiku stated that health facilities suitable for his needs may not be available in Nigeria.
At the Arise TV Townhall debate, Atiku bemoaned the limitations of Nigeria’s healthcare system.

The former Vice President was asked if, as President, he would use Nigeria’s medical establishments to reduce the use of foreign hospitals.
He said: “We have limitations; we know we have those limitations, health facilities that cater to my health may not be available.”
